Privacy Considerations When Using AI Chatbots
In the digital age, AI chatbots are reshaping the way we interact with technology, offering personalized and efficient services. Yet, a major concern accompanying this technological advancement is user privacy. AI chatbots often require access to large datasets to function accurately, which can include sensitive user information. It's crucial for users to understand the privacy implications of using AI chatbots, ensuring that they are not inadvertently disclosing personal or sensitive data that could be misused.
Learn to use AI like a Pro
Get the latest AI workflows to boost your productivity and business performance, delivered weekly by expert consultants. Enjoy step-by-step guides, weekly Q&A sessions, and full access to our AI workflow archive.














When engaging with AI chatbots, users should be mindful of the types of data they share. For instance, personal information like phone numbers, addresses, or financial details should be kept confidential, and not inputted into AI systems that do not guarantee data protection. Many AI service providers offer settings that allow users to manage their data and disable memory features, which can further safeguard privacy by preventing the retention of dialog history. Users are encouraged to explore these settings before fully engaging with AI chatbots.
The growing reliance on AI chatbots also calls for comprehensive guidelines and legal frameworks to protect consumer data. As AI technologies evolve, so too should the standards governing their use, ensuring transparency and accountability among AI developers. Implementing robust data protection measures not only secures user privacy but also fosters trust and confidence among users, encouraging broader acceptance of these technologies.
Privacy considerations extend beyond personal data security to include understanding how AI chatbots utilize data to improve services. Users should be aware of how their data may be used to train AI models, potentially influencing the responses they receive. By gaining a clear understanding of these aspects, users can make more informed decisions about their interactions with AI chatbots, balancing convenience with confidentiality.

Cost Implications and Subscription Tiers
In recent years, the landscape of AI tool accessibility has drastically evolved, with subscription models coming to the forefront as the primary revenue strategy for providers. Many tools, such as ChatGPT, offer a basic tier that allows users to explore AI capabilities with limited functionality. This introductory tier serves as a gateway, introducing everyday users to the power of AI without any financial commitment, thus making advanced technology more accessible to a broader audience.
Beyond the free tier, subscription models usually offer enhanced AI capabilities for a fee. For instance, ChatGPT's Plus subscription, priced at $20 per month, provides users with faster response times, priority access, and advanced features. These premium packages not only cater to power users looking for robust AI performance but also accelerate the incorporation of AI into professional settings and workflows. Such tiered pricing strategies ensure that while the basic functions are universally accessible, advanced options are available for users willing to invest in enhanced experiences.
The implications of these subscription tiers and costs extend beyond mere access; they drive competition and innovation within the industry. Companies are incentivized to continually improve their offerings to either expand the features available at each tier or justify the value of their premium packages. This innovation cycle ultimately benefits consumers, who gain access to continuously evolving tools that enhance productivity, creativity, and problem-solving in various fields.
However, the move towards subscription-based models also raises questions of digital equity. With premium features locked behind a paywall, a divide could form between users who can afford these tools and those who cannot, potentially exacerbating existing disparities in access to technology. As AI tools increasingly integrate into daily routines, finding a balance that ensures both innovation and equitable access becomes a crucial challenge for providers and policymakers.
